TIM 2018: “Bridging the Worlds”
External event:
“Trends in Microscopy” (TIM) is an international meeting series supported by the German Research Foundation (DFG). The TIM will be hosted by the Center for Advanced Imaging (CAi) at Heinrich-Heine University Düsseldorf and is co-organized by the CECAD Imaging Facility of the University of Cologne. In 2018, the TIM is for the first time the meeting of the newly founded "German BioImaging-Gesellschaft für Mikroskopie und Bildanalyse e.V." (German BioImaging-Society for Microscopy and Image Analysis, GerBI-GMB).

27.01.2018 - 02.02.2018
The 2nd NEUBIAS Conference - Szeged, Hungary
The 2nd Annual meeting of NEUBIAS, gathering the whole Bioimage Analysis Community into a multi-faceted event, offers two Training schools, a Working Meeting (Taggathon) and a Large Symposium dedicated to Open Tools in BioImage Analysis.
The event will be organized and hosted by Dr. Peter Horvath, Principal Investigator at the Biological Research Center (BRC) of the Hungarian Academy of Science, Szeged.
